A Young's double slit experiment uses a monochromatic source. The shape of the interference fringes formed on a screen is

A

circle

B

hyperbola

C

parabola

D

straight line

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
D

The shape of interference fringes formed on a screen in case of a monochromatic source is a straight line. Remember for double hole experiment a hyperbola is generated.
